Interventions
BIOLOGICAL

Pembrolizumab

200 mg administered Q3W as an IV infusion.

DRUG

Nab-paclitaxel

125 mg/m\^2 or 100 mg/m\^2 administered weekly as an IV infusion, according to allocation.

DRUG

Anthracycline (doxorubicin)

60 mg/m\^2 administered Q3W as an IV injection.

DRUG

Cyclophosphamide

600 mg/m\^2 administered Q3W as an IV infusion.

DRUG

Carboplatin

AUC 6 or AUC5 administered Q3W as an IV infusion, or AUC2 administered weekly as an IV infusion, according to allocation.

DRUG

Paclitaxel

80 mg/m\^2 or 70 mg/m\^2 administered weekly as an IV infusion, according to allocation.
